NEW YORK CITY, NEW YORK: The March 5 Super Tuesday episode had Donald Trump join co-hosts Lawrence Jones and Brian Kilmeade for a phone interview on 'Fox & Friends.'

The former president downplayed recent polls which showed his GOP competitor Nikki Haley performing better against incumbent Joe Biden, and doubled down on his claim of being the candidate that the party should rally behind to secure the White House in the upcoming presidential election.

Haley had earlier stated in a Texas campaign event, "If you look at any of the general election polls, Joe Biden and Donald Trump are even. I think there was a Fox poll today, he was up by two. That's still a margin of error. Between last week's poll, in this week's poll, I defeat Joe Biden by up to 18 points."

Donald Trump slams Nikki Haley

"It's a lie. She knows it's a lie," Trump told the co-hosts during the interview. "She said she'd never run against me and she did. She said she beat Ron DeSantis … in Iowa, and she didn't," he added.

"I want everybody to come together," he said. "We're going to have a unified party because our real opponent happens to be named Biden, and he's a disaster, as I said, the worst president in our country. He's destroying our country," Trump added.

"There's no path to Nikki. I wish Nikki the best, but she stood up many times, said, 'I'd never run against our president. He was a great president. I would never run.' And then she ran," he continued. "Those things you don't like to see. You like to see people that are truthful," Trump said.

Donald Trump reacts to Colorado ballot ruling of SCOTUS

The US Supreme unanimously overruled the Colorado Supreme Court's decision to take the former president off the ballot for the presidential primaries on March 4.

"Well I think having a unanimous vote was really great," Trump said on the subject. "People were hoping for it because there should be no question. If you're going to win or lose, you have to win or lose at the ballot box, not in a courtroom," he added.

"It was a really well-crafted decision. People were very happy about it. Actually all sides, pretty much, were respectful of it," he further said.
